TOBA TEK SINGH: The body of a missing minor boy was found in a nullah at Chak 291-GB, Lahorianwala, near Rajana on Sunday.

Abdul Ghaffar, the father of two-year-old Abdul Mateen, called ht eRajana police and complained that his son was missing.

The police reached the village and they were searching houses in the street when someone informed them that the body of the child was seen in the nullah.

Later, the locals reported that they had seen the boy playing near the nullah and he might have slipped into it and drowned.

ROBBERY: Robbers took away cash and valuables worth more than Rs2m from the house of a farmer at Chak 330-GB.

Chuttiana police said five robbers broke into the house of Muhammad Afzal in the wee hours of Sunday. They tied up Afzal and other family members with ropes and locked them in a room. They took away Rs850,000 cash, gold ornaments worth Rs900,000, a motorcycle, mobile phones and other valuables.
